In
Seychelles
- 0
- 2,644 words
Seychelles : A Dream Destination in the Indian Ocean You hear about places as “dream destinations” all the time, but Seychelles totally...
Read out all
Seychelles : A Dream Destination in the Indian Ocean You hear about places as “dream destinations” all the time, but Seychelles totally...
Read out all